UAE maintains global lead in Fiber to the Home penetration
 
 
UAE is ranked number one for the highest Fiber to the Home (FTTH) penetration among all its counterparts, maintaining consistent leadership since 2016, according to the leading industry body FTTH Council...

9.72 million mobile phones manufactured locally in Pakistan in 4 months
The local manufacturing plants have manufactured/assembled 9.72 million phones handsets during the first four months (January-April) of 2022 compared to 0.86 million imported commercially...
